Gang war commander killed in police encounter in Old Golimar

May 25, 2026

A gang war commander was killed as the Karachi police conducted a major operation in the Old Golimar area in coordination with a federal intelligence agency.

According to police officials, an intense exchange of fire took place between gang war suspects and the police party during the raid.

As a result of the encounter, a most-wanted gang war commander identified as Mehraj was killed. Police recovered a hand grenade, weapons and ammunition from the possession of the deceased suspect.

Initial investigations suggested that the suspect was involved in gang war activities and had been operating a narcotics distribution network in Old Golimar and its adjoining areas. After the encounter, additional police force was called to the area, and a search operation was initiated against facilitators and operatives linked to the gang and drug network.

The body of the deceased suspect was shifted to a hospital for completion of legal formalities.
